My humble fish, many of whom I picked out of the feeder tank. They're nothing fancy, but I'm quite fond of them and they seem to like me too. They're all over 14 inches now and quickly outgrowing their 120 gallon tank. These photos are about a year old now.

In order, Napoleon (orange comet) and my big bruiser female common Upstart, Alexei, female comet, Sakura, male shubunkin, Upstart again.

A few more of the others.
In order, Sprocket and Sparkplug, both homebred fry. I kept some eggs when they spawned in December 2007, and these were two of the ten or so that survived my trial-and-error fry raising experiment. The rest were all deformed (what can you expect from feeder-fish parents) but these were healthy so I decided to keep them, mainly for sentimental reasons.
Wrench, the watonai from Steve at Raingarden. He's at about 3 inches in this shot, and has grown considerably, to about 6 inches now.
Lastly, Morris, my lumpy little oranda.
